Key criteria:

Full UK Driving License

You must have held a full UK driving license (or an approved foreign license) for at least three years.

Clean Driving Record

You cannot have been banned from driving in the last five years and should have no more than six penalty points on your licence.

  • Step 1: Develop instructor-level driving

    Part 2 focuses on raising your driving to professional standard. You'll master precision control, forward planning, and defensive techniques on roads around Layton.

  • Step 2: Paired practice sessions

    Our Buddy System gives you 8 hours of in-car practice with a matched trainee in Layton. Learning together accelerates progress and builds real confidence.

  • Step 3: Online support tools

    Between in-car sessions, the Academy provides Part 2-specific tutorials, self-assessment tools, and video demonstrations to reinforce your skills in Layton.

  • Part 2 objective

    Pass the DVSA driving ability test, proving you can drive to the advanced standard expected of a professional instructor in Layton.

  • Step 1: Apply for your trainee (pink) badge

    After passing Part 2, apply for a DVSA Trainee Licence. Start teaching real pupils and earning income in Layton while completing Part 3.
